Turf Grass Workshop with Rhonda Britton


Announcement: Aug 30, 2021, Huntsville, AL

The Master Gardeners of North Alabama, Inc., are presenting a FREE online educational workshop by Rhonda Britton,  Regional Extension Agent for Home Grounds, Gardens, and Home pests. 

The online workshop takes place on Tueday, September 14, 2021, from 11:00 a.m. to NOON via the Zoom video conferencing platform. Space is limited and pre-registration is required.

Rhonda will help you turn your yard into LAWN! She will talk about both cool and warm season grasses, properly maintaining your lawn, and how to deal with pests — like army worms!

Rhonda has been Madison County’s Regional Extension agent for five years and covers an eight-county area in northeast Alabama.   She has a BS in Horticulture and an MS in Plant Science both from Alabama A&M.  She also took PhD level coursework at Auburn in Agronomy and Soils.  She is married to Daryl Britton and they have two boys, Bradley, and Landon.
